Scenic Overlook near Healy, Alaska - Gateway to Denali’s Grandeur
Stony Hill Scenic Overlook is a premier vantage point located just outside Healy, Alaska, offering visitors a remarkable chance to witness the vast wilderness of the Denali region. This spot reveals expansive views of rolling hills, dramatic geological formations, and the towering presence of Denali Mountain itself. What makes Stony Hill stand out is its unique position approximately 25 miles from Denali, granting visitors a rare glimpse of North America’s tallest peak framed against the rugged Alaskan landscape.
At Stony Hill, the natural scene is rich with distinctive features: from snow-capped summits to vibrant autumn foliage, the overlook also looks out over habitats where caribou, Dall sheep, and a variety of birds roam. Often, wildlife sightings include grizzlies and moose, adding an exciting element to the visit. The rocky terrain visible here tells the story of ancient tectonic forces that have shaped the area over millions of years, making the site not only beautiful but geologically significant.
Historically, the land around Stony Hill carries marks of Indigenous peoples and early explorers who made their way through the Alaska Range. Visitors often feel connected to this heritage while enjoying the vast, open skies and crisp Alaskan air.
